Output 3c568622488a3c4e9e29f1da68fdb1fa1bf08b4c5b8e8dd08f5747b64054ff72: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9884fee80afc8ef577ef6e95b53f0530a7fbeaa6 OP_EQUAL
address
3FbTxQZyzAjr5k27pgR1AfDJPjRWVjheWQ
transaction
3c568622488a3c4e9e29f1da68fdb1fa1bf08b4c5b8e8dd08f5747b64054ff72
spent
true